What you will be doing



Play a vital role in helping patients gain access to life changing therapies! From oral medications to biosimilars to critical cancer treatments to infusions, our associates, with their passion for patients, represent these therapies providing education, coverage, and access solutions to healthcare personnel.

Field Reimbursement Specialists (FRSs) will plan and engage with customers, leveraging client approved resources, to educate on access and reimbursement topics relevant to assigned client\xe2\x80\x99s product. The FRS will manage daily activities that support appropriate patient access to our client\xe2\x80\x99s products in the provider offices and work as a liaison to other patient assistance and reimbursement support services offered by our clients. Our teams travel weekly, sometimes requiring overnight travel, to healthcare offices within a designated territory, using their knowledge of coverage, patient assistance, and health policy to educate office staff and break through access issues to ultimately help patients.

As an FRS, a typical day might include:

  • Educate provider office staff and practice managers on logistics needed to support client product, including infrastructure needed to support in-office administration including buy and bill and monitoring of product, and important coverage and payer policy changes within assigned territories.
  • Educate provider office staff with understanding the payers\xe2\x80\x99 coverage management strategies for product, including coding, billing, formulary, prior authorization, and appeal processes.
  • Probe to understand office processes and ability to discern root causes of access or reimbursement issues
  • Deliver interactive educational presentations at various provider sites of service
Provide information on relevant reimbursement topics related to our client\xe2\x80\x99s products based on client\xe2\x80\x99s approval

What your background should look like
  • Ability to conduct field-based reimbursement and access support, education, and consultation to key account customers and cross-functional partners.
  • Understands the dynamics of Specialty Pharmacy vs. Specialty Distribution
  • Broad understanding of the physician buy-and-bill model vs. assignment of benefits to alternate sites of care.
  • Experience in revenue cycle, buy and bill (including billing with miscellaneous J-code), formulary, benefit investigations, prior authorization, coding, and appeals processes
  • Deep understanding of medical and pharmacy benefits/policies.
  • Live within a reasonable commuting distance of a major airport in the listed location and be able to travel within a territory that includes but may not be limited to Northern California including San Mateo, San Jose, and Sacramento.
